IG (Operations) CRPF, IGP, ADGP Security meet Governor
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

SRINAGAR, AUGUST 31: Zulfiquar Hassan, Inspector General (Operations) CRPF, met Governor Satya Pal Malik  at the Raj Bhavan here today and presented him a copy of “Amarnath Yatra-A Pictorial Journey”-  which is a Coffee Table book brought out by the CRPF,  having scenic photographs  illustrating whole yatra route and conduct of Shri Amarnthaji Yatra.

Complimenting the Officer for bringing out a very interesting book on Shri Amarnathji Yatra, Governor appreciated the CRPF personnel for maintenance of law and order and for their role in the smooth conduct of annual Shri Amarnathji Yatra.

Muneer Ahmad Khan, ADGP, Home Guards, Security, and Law and Order, met Governor Satya Pal Malik and briefed him about several important matters relating to Security and Law and Order management in the State.  He also briefed Governor about the deployment and role being played by the Police in conduct of annual Shri Amarnathji Yatra.

Governor emphasisied the importance of a secure environment being maintained in the State and stressed that all Security Forces must act with complete synergy to achieve effective security on the ground.

Meanwhile, Alok Kumar, IGP Security, met Governor and briefed him about the security management in the state.

Governor stressed the importance of close surveillance being maintained on all fronts. He emphasized the vital importance of regularly reviewing and effectively ensuring the security of all protected premises and vital installations and to constantly review and identify any gaps in the security arrangements.
